"Galactogil" is an herbal lactogenic product that is supposed to help breastfeeding mothers make more milk. I am trying to find out what the ingredients are, but everything is in French and the translation tool hasn't been effective. One site translation (http://www.vidal.fr/Medicament/galactogil-7281.htm) listed ingredients as galéga extrait sec 38,3 mg malt extrait sirupeux 480 mg phosphate tricalcique 480,9 mg Excipients : vanilline, cumin essence, fenouil essence, saccharose. Fennel and cumin are reputed galactogogue herbs. "Galega" may refer to "galegas officinalis," the latin term for what we call "goat's rue," an herb renown in France for increasing milk supply in animals and humans. I've been unable to verify this so far, however. |

| Subject:
Re: ingredients of "galactogil" and the manufacturer
From: pinkfreud-ga on 08 Jul 2004 14:15 PDT |
Galéga is indeed the French word for goat's rue ("rue-de-chèvre"):
"Galéga officinal
Rue-de-chèvre"
http://www.liberherbarum.com/Pn0257.HTM
According to this page, Galactogil's manufacturer is Diepal NSA:
